The tarot first called trionfi and later as tarocchi, tarock, and others is really a pack of playing cards most often numbering ), used through the mid-th century in various parts of Europe to play a group of games such as Italian tarocchini and French tarot. From the late th century until the present time the tarot in addition has found use by mystics and occultists in efforts at divination or being a map of mental and spiritual pathways.
The tarot has four suits (which vary by region, being the French suits in Northern Europe, the Latin suits in Southern Europe, as well as the German suits in Central Europe). Each of the suits has pip cards numbering from ace to ten and four face cards for the total of cards. In addition, the tarot is distinguished by the separate -card trump suit plus a single card known since the Fool. Depending about the game, the Fool may act because the top trump or could possibly be played in order to avoid following suit.

Tarot cards are utilized throughout a lot of Europe to play card games. In English-speaking countries, where these games are largely unplayed, tarot cards are now used primarily for divinatory purposes.Occultists call the trump cards and also the Fool "the major arcana" whilst the ten pip and four court cards in each suit are called minor arcana. The cards are traced by some occult writers to ancient Egypt or perhaps the Kabbalah but there's no documented evidence for these origins or from the using tarot for divination prior to the th century.
The English and French word tarot derives from your Italian tarocchi, which has no known origin or etymology. One theory relates the name "tarot" towards the Taro River in northern Italy, near Parma; the action seems to get originated in northern Italy, in Milan or Bologna. Other writers trust it comes from the Arabic word turuq, meaning 'ways'.Alternatively, it could possibly be in the Arabic taraka, 'to leave, abandon, omit, leave behind'. According to some French etymology, the Italian tarocco based on Arabic ..'rejection; subtraction, deduction, discount'.

History
Playing cards first entered Europe inside late th century, probably from Mamluk Egypt, with suits virtually identical to the tarot suits of Swords, Staves, Cups and Coins (also known as disks, and pentacles) and the ones still used in traditional Italian, Spanish and Portuguese decks.
The first known documented tarot cards were created between and in Milan, Ferrara and Bologna in northern Italy when additional trump cards with allegorical illustrations were added towards the common four-suit pack. These new decks were originally called carte da trionfi, triumph cards, and the additional cards known simply as trionfi, which became "trumps" in English. The first literary evidence from the existence of carte da trionfi is really a written statement inside court records in Ferrara, in . The oldest surviving tarot cards come from fifteen fragmented decks painted inside mid th century for the Visconti-Sforza family, the rulers of Milan.
Early decks
Le Bateleur: The Juggler from your Tarot of Marseilles. This card is often named The Magician in modern English language tarots
Picture-card packs are first mentioned by Martiano da Tortona probably between and , considering that the painter he mentions, Michelino da Besozzo, returned to Milan in , while Martiano himself died in . He describes a deck with picture cards with images from the Greek gods and suits depicting four types of birds, not the common suits. However the cards were obviously regarded as "trumps" as, about years later, Jacopo Antonio Marcello called them a ludus triumphorum, or "game of trumps".
Special motifs on cards added to regular packs show philosophical, social, poetical, astronomical, and heraldic ideas, Roman/Greek/Babylonian heroes, as within the case in the Sola-Busca-Tarocchi (9) as well as the Boiardo Tarocchi poem, written in an unknown date between and 9.
Two playing card decks from Milan (the Brera-Brambilla and Cary-Yale-Tarocchi)�extant, but fragmentary�were made circa . Three documents dating from January to July , use the term trionfi. The document from January is undoubtedly an unreliable reference; however, the same painter, Sagramoro, was commissioned with the same patron, Leonello d'Este, as inside February document. The game gave the impression to grow in importance in the year , a Jubilee year in Italy, which saw many festivities along with the movement of many pilgrims.
Three mid-th century sets were designed for members from the Visconti family. The first deck, and in every likelihood the prototype, is called the Cary-Yale Tarot (or Visconti-Modrone Tarot) and was made between and by an anonymous painter for Filippo Maria Visconti. The cards (only ) are today in the Cary collection of the Beinecke Rare Book Library at Yale University, inside the U.S. state of Connecticut. The most famous was painted inside mid-th century, to celebrate Francesco Sforza and his wife Bianca Maria Visconti, daughter from the duke Filippo Maria. Probably, prepaid credit cards were painted by Bonifacio Bembo or Francesco Zavattari between and . Of the initial cards, are in The Morgan Library & Museum, are on the Accademia Carrara, are at the Casa Colleoni and four: 'The Devil', 'The Tower', 'Money's Horse (The Chariot)' and ' of Spades', are lost if not never made. This "Visconti-Sforza" deck, which continues to be widely reproduced, reflects conventional iconography in the time for you to a substantial degree.
